Output 51b65b99ca4e950a7f90bad7377a47deb2e4b25af84d6037348e939e52316b02:0

value
1102373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ec2184fdbc9541ef8203366237e0d3babb04ef96 OP_EQUAL
address
3PDZYnqq9JdXtQHhMBavhNNt9hiGo37wDe
transaction
51b65b99ca4e950a7f90bad7377a47deb2e4b25af84d6037348e939e52316b02
spent
true